Output 132e38fe8e5446021e7a8816953da89c1139312f6a9c9afd82c5f29dad9a4394:0

value
780550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 806cec246e5cbffea094b6f05c06a123c8889a55 OP_EQUAL
address
3DQ4uAJcE39EUyiV4zPytZkMipHD6u4GKe
transaction
132e38fe8e5446021e7a8816953da89c1139312f6a9c9afd82c5f29dad9a4394
spent
true